From the pathogenesis of chronic cerebral ischemia to targeted therapy
Chronic progressive cerebrovascular pathology is a powerful disabling factor in modern society. Chronic cerebral ischemia is based on microcirculation and neuroinflammation problems, which are mutually potentiating pathogenetic aspects.
